1.7 The New International Version Part 2
from Vol. 1 The Christian History Podcast · host Not Theology. Just how world history intersects with Christian history.
The New International Version Part 2 This episode is the second of two where the history of the New International Version of the Bible is studied. The episode walks the listener the criticisms of the so-called dynamic equivalence translations methodology, generally referred to as a paraphrase. I also dive a little deeper into the use of gender neutral language.
